Internet Service Provider: | China Unicom Liaoning province network visit site |
Server's IP: | 218.25.10.29 |
Site's Organization: | China Unicom Liaoning province network visit site |
Geographical Location: | Shenyang in China |
Base Domain: | jingshuiqi.com |